The Role:

Our site in Colorado Springs is seeking a Quality Inspector I to join our team. In this role, you will support daily inspection activities by performing accurate, timely measurements of production parts in accordance with established procedures and quality standards. You will apply documented processes, utilize basic metrology tools, and contribute to ensuring product conformity and consistent execution of inspection requirements. The Quality Inspector I plays an important role in maintaining product quality, supporting safe and efficient operations, and collaborating with team members and production partners to meet organizational goals. This role is ideal for individuals who take pride in precision, enjoy analytical work, and are motivated to grow within a team-oriented environment

What You'll Do:
Inspect incoming materials,in-processcomponents, and finished products against specifications using visual, mechanical, andmeasurement-basedmethods
Perform measurement tests using tools such as calipers, pin gages, height gages, indicators, micrometers, optical comparators, smart scopes, and coordinate measuring machines (CMM)
Approve or reject product based on defined criteria; create quality notifications (QN) for nonconformances and document findings thoroughly
Communicate discrepancies promptly to supervisors and production teams, partnering todetermineroot causes andappropriate nextsteps
Complete inspection reports, logs, and digital entries within quality databases and ERP systems such as SAP
Conduct process audits and perform capability studies to support continuous improvement and process stability
Keep measurement equipment in good working order by following operation guidelines and reporting repair needs
Maintain a safe, clean, and compliant work environment by following all standards, procedures, and regulatory requirements
Supportcross-functionalteams with data, insights, and collaborative problem solving to drive product and process excellence
Performadditionalduties as needed to support quality, production goals, and customer expectations
